Output 34c79767450a64b68fbc4be52732cbe1bbdef054679d5fa69e642584156e6c2a:1

value
689955
script pubkey
OP_0 OP_PUSHBYTES_20 31cda83bd4da705a29d59c9012cc46034779757c
address
bc1qx8x6sw75mfc952w4njgp9nzxqdrhjatuuqylwk
transaction
34c79767450a64b68fbc4be52732cbe1bbdef054679d5fa69e642584156e6c2a
spent
true